I applied through college or university.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Arm (Chandler, AZ) in Nov 2017
Interview
Chandler office. CPU Verification team.
1. Logic design - Gave a verilog code -> build circuit -> optimize it. FSM design
2. Verification - UVM architecture. How will you debug a processor? Verify Interrupts in pipeline
3. C++ : Constructors, memory allocation. Structs and OOP. Gave a detailed code snippet. Asked to debug and find errors (headers, function return type mismatch, command line args, memory alloc, constructor related errors)
4. Architecture - Draw pipeline, MSI, Cache size calculation, improve cache performance, Virtual memory, aliasing and how to solve, TLB and PT, What to do if some mem addresses are not cacheable in pipeline, Hazards, ROB structure and working
Know everything in detail

I applied online.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at Arm (Cambridge, East of England, England) in Dec 2017
Interview
First online prerecorded interview through HireVue, then face-to-face interview in Cambridge. Had 2 parts, first one was a bit of a technical interview including a prepared presentation for topics sent before. Second part was observation while working in a team on a project.
